LOT 2304

Chinese Enamelled Glass Four Scene Snuff Bottle

20TH CENTURY A.D.

3 in. (94.6 grams, 75 mm high).

Composed of a ribbed body, painted with floral and landscape vignettes, four character mark to base, polished dark green cabochon to lid. [No Reserve]

Provenance

Property of a lady, from her grandfather's collection, 1960s-1970s; thence by descent.

    In the mid 15th century a freighting junk loaded with fine Vietnamese pottery sank in an area of the South China Sea called the 'Dragon’s Embrace.' This vessel is part of the shipwreck cargo recovered off the coast of Vietnam at Hoi An. The ceramics themselves were probably made in the area of Chu Dau.
